    Not all galaxies are flat, and the stars in galaxies are sperated by enormous distances.

    It’s the difference between Saturn and its rings. Saturn the plantet collapsed into a spheroid. The rings are pieces of stuff, not solid. Of all the stuff in the rings were thrown together into one solid clump, it would be a spheroid, too.
